Output 16d3958df5e47197e635a8ee50e0b068a2fea62c886e6d0f184278917e58aa87:18

value
36000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39c1640bdaa3021d3d56fc19aff3ed4afb3730c1 OP_EQUAL
address
36xQ7WMHcHZArypYQNVVXcCzeFtWpttEn1
transaction
16d3958df5e47197e635a8ee50e0b068a2fea62c886e6d0f184278917e58aa87
spent
true